Abstract

The invention discloses a fermentation device for processing a composite microecological preparation. The invention relates to a fermentation device comprising a box body, a first motor is fixedly connected to the rear side of the box body; the output end of the first motor penetrates through the box body and is connected with an incomplete gear; a horizontal guide fixing rod is fixedly connectedto the upper portion of the inner wall of the box body, a longitudinal sliding rod is slidably connected to the inner side of the horizontal guide fixing rod, transmission teeth are fixedly connectedto the right side of the longitudinal sliding rod and meshed with the incomplete gear, a horizontal plate is fixedly connected to the top of the longitudinal sliding rod, and a telescopic guide rod isfixedly connected to the upper portion of the horizontal plate in a bilateral symmetry mode. The device is simple in structure, the device is simple in structure and convenient to use, the first motor drives the longitudinal sliding rod to move up and down during use, the longitudinal sliding rod drives the mixing horizontal plate to move up and down through the upper limiting block and the lowerlimiting block, the mixing horizontal plate stops when moving to the bottom every time in the up-down moving process, the situation that culture sedimentation is not uniform enough is avoided in a targeted mode, and mixing uniformity is high.

Description

technical field [0001] The invention relates to a fermentation device, in particular to a fermentation device for processing compound microecological preparations. Background technique [0002] Microecological preparations are living microbial preparations made from normal microorganisms or substances that promote the growth of microorganisms. That is to say, all preparations that can promote the growth and reproduction of normal microflora and inhibit the growth and reproduction of pathogenic bacteria are called "microecological preparations". Because of its ability to regulate the intestinal tract, it quickly builds the intestinal microecological balance, and can prevent and treat diarrhea and constipation no matter in infants, the elderly, or newborn livestock and poultry. [0003] During the preparation and processing of probiotics, it is necessary to fully mix the strains and mixed cultures, and then carry out sufficient fermentation to obtain high-quality preparations...
